Course Details

Bone Health Basics: Understanding Bone Anatomy, Bone Metabolism, and the Importance of Bone Health in Stroke Patients.
Stroke and its Impact on Bone Health: Changes in Bone Density, Muscle Strength, and Balance Post-Stroke.
Assessing Bone Health: The Role of DEXA Scans, Bone Mineral Density Tests, and Clinical Risk Factors.
Preventing and Managing Bone Loss: Nutrition, Exercise, and Medication Considerations.
Fall Prevention Strategies: Environmental Modifications, Gait Training, and Balance Exercises.
Multidisciplinary Approach to Bone Health: Collaboration between Physicians, Physical Therapists, and Dietitians.
Patient Case Studies: Applying Bone Health Principles in Real-World Scenarios.
Current Research and Advancements: Cutting-Edge Treatments and Interventions for Bone Health in Stroke Patients.

Physiotherapist (45%): Physiotherapists play a critical role in helping stroke patients regain mobility and strength. They work closely with patients to develop personalized treatment plans and provide hands-on assistance during recovery. 2. Occupational Therapist (30%): Occupational therapists focus on helping stroke patients adapt to daily life challenges. They teach patients new ways to perform tasks, modify environments, and develop coping strategies. 3. Nurse Specialist (15%): Nurse specialists in stroke care provide comprehensive support to patients and their families. They monitor patients' progress, administer medications, and coordinate care with other healthcare professionals. 4. Rehabilitation Counselor (10%): Rehabilitation counselors help stroke patients overcome barriers to employment and independent living. They assess patients' abilities, identify job opportunities, and provide guidance on career development.
